如何进行imToken对接开发以实现应用与imToken钱包的

                                      发布时间:2024-02-13 19:01:37

                                      什么是imToken对接开发?为什么需要对接imToken钱包?

                                      imToken对接开发是指将应用与imToken钱包进行连接和集成,使DApp应用能够直接与imToken钱包进行交互。imToken是一个以太坊钱包应用,用户可以在其中管理、交易和使用以太坊及其相关的加密货币。对接imToken钱包可以为应用提供更便捷的用户体验和丰富的功能,吸引更多用户使用。

                                      如何进行imToken对接开发?

                                      要进行imToken对接开发,可以按照以下步骤进行:

                                      1. 创建DApp应用或项目:首先,需要创建一个DApp应用或项目,确保应用具有一定的功能和服务。

                                      2. 添加imToken钱包连接功能:使用imToken提供的开发工具和API文档,将钱包连接功能集成到应用中。开发工具可以是imToken提供的SDK或其他相关的开发工具。

                                      3. 实现交互功能:根据应用的需求,使用imToken提供的API,实现与imToken钱包的交互功能,包括账户查询、资产管理、交易签名等。

                                      4. 测试和发布:在对接开发完成后,进行测试以确保应用与imToken钱包的连接正常。确认无误后,可以将应用发布到各个应用市场和平台上。

                                      对接imToken钱包的好处是什么?

                                      对接imToken钱包具有以下好处:

                                      1. 便捷的用户体验:通过对接imToken钱包,用户可以使用他们已经熟悉和信任的钱包进行交互,无需再下载和注册新的钱包应用。

                                      2. 资产管理和交易功能:imToken钱包提供了完善的资产管理和交易功能,对接后,应用可以直接使用这些功能,使用户更轻松管理和交易他们的加密资产。

                                      3. 扩大用户范围:imToken钱包作为一款广受欢迎的钱包应用,对接后可以获得来自imToken钱包用户的流量和用户基础,有利于扩大应用的用户范围。

                                      4. 加密货币生态整合:imToken钱包对接还可以与其他加密货币生态系统进行整合,扩展应用的功能和服务领域。

                                      imToken提供了哪些开发工具和文档?

                                      imToken提供了以下开发工具和文档,帮助开发者进行对接开发:

                                      1. imToken SDK:imToken提供了一套软件开发工具包(SDK),包括iOS和Android的SDK,可以方便地将钱包连接功能集成到应用中。

                                      2. API文档:imToken提供了完善的API文档,包含了与imToken钱包进行交互的各种接口和方法。

                                      3. 示例代码:imToken还提供了一些示例代码,展示了如何使用SDK和API进行开发和对接。

                                      开发者可以根据自己的需求和技术栈选择适合的开发工具和文档进行开发。

                                      对接imToken钱包需要考虑哪些安全问题?

                                      在进行imToken对接开发时,需要特别注意以下安全

                                      1. 权限控制:在对接过程中,应确保对用户交易和资产的访问权限进行严格的控制,防止未经授权的操作。

                                      2. 防止篡改和欺诈:应加密和保护与imToken钱包之间的通信内容,防止篡改和欺诈行为。

                                      3. 验证签名:对接时,需要验证imToken钱包返回的交易签名或授权信息,确保交易的合法性和安全性。

                                      4. 安全审计:定期进行安全审计,检查应用和对接过程中的漏洞和安全隐患,并及时修复和加强安全措施。

                                      如何解决对接开发中的常见问题和挑战?

                                      在进行imToken对接开发时,可能会遇到以下常见问题和挑战:

                                      1. 版本兼容性:由于imToken钱包和开发工具的更新升级,可能存在版本兼容性问题,需要跟进imToken的更新,及时修改和调整对接代码。

                                      2. 设备适配:不同的设备和操作系统可能对对接的实现方式有所影响,需要在多种设备上进行兼容和适配。

                                      3. 用户体验和流程设计:应用与imToken钱包的交互体验需要设计出简单、直观且容易操作的流程,以提高用户的使用满意度。

                                      4. 安全性和隐私保护:对接过程中需要考虑用户的隐私保护和安全问题,确保用户的个人信息和资产安全。

                                      解决这些问题和挑战的方法包括及时跟踪imToken的更新,进行充分的测试和调试,根据用户反馈和体验不断应用和对接流程。

                                      分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                        相关新闻

                                        如何使用Tokenim以太坊钱包
                                        2025-09-02
                                        如何使用Tokenim以太坊钱包

                                        什么是Tokenim以太坊钱包? 在数字货币快速发展的今天,钱包已经成为了每个加密货币投资者的必备工具。Tokenim作为...

                                        使用imToken创建新钱包的方
                                        2024-02-26
                                        使用imToken创建新钱包的方

                                        imToken是否可以离线创建新钱包? 回答:是的,imToken可以离线创建新钱包。imToken是一款去中心化的数字资产钱包,允...

                                        DFINITY IM钱包 - 实现无缝
                                        2024-03-19
                                        DFINITY IM钱包 - 实现无缝

                                        什么是DFINITY IM钱包? DFINITY IM钱包是一种创新型的数字钱包,它为用户提供了一个集成了即时通讯(IM)功能和加密货...

                                        TokenIM官网iOS版:全面解读
                                        2025-11-29
                                        TokenIM官网iOS版:全面解读

                                        # TokenIM官网iOS版:全面解读及下载指南## 引言随着区块链技术的不断发展,加密货币的交易和管理也越来越普遍。在...